Will chatgpt take over search?

No, ChatGPT is a language model developed by OpenAI, while Google is a search engine and technology company that offers a wide range of products and services. While ChatGPT can answer questions and provide information, it's not designed to replace Google. As it currently stands, ChatGPT couldn't replace Google search. Despite some overlaps, search engines and AI language models have completely different goals.

However, ChatGPT could threaten traditional search engines, such as Google, making the user experience seem outdated. ChatGPT can extract information from the Internet to provide conversation-like answers to almost any query, eliminating the tedious process of scrolling through the result pages.
